Part Seven
The next week was rather uneventful. Everything was relatively calm. Kaitlyn was beginning to fit in with the group now that her and Scott had worked things out. Juliette and Auggie were 'floating' as Jules liked to call it. Peter and Sophie were happy with Kait's progress. She hadn't gained any weight but she hadn't lost any either. Plus she was interacting with the group. Of course a lot of that interaction was her telling embarrassing stories of Scott's childhood. The cliffhangers had begun to accept Kaitlyn as one of their own.
"Okay cliffhangers I want one word to describe how you feel here at Horizon." Sophie said as they began group. She motioned for Scott to begin the exercise.
"Happy." He said with a big smile towards Shelby.
"Safe." Shelby said.
"Relieved." Ezra stated.
"Free." Jules said as she squeezed Auggie's hand.
"Smart." Auggie responded.
"Hopeful." Daisy said with a bit of sarcasm.
"Content." David said surprising everyone with the honest answer.
"Scared." Kaitlyn said almost to herself.
"Good," Sophie said pleased with all the answer, "now you all know the next part."
"Why?" the cliffhangers chorused.
"I feel happy cause here at Horizon I met the love of my life, made true friends and have a chance with an old friend."
"I feel safe here cause….he's not here. And cause this is the place where I learned how to really be strong." Shelby said quietly as she sent glances to both Scott and Daisy.
"I feel relieved cause I don't have to hear my parents fight here. And because I know that people here are genuine."
"I feel free because I don't have to try and be perfect. I just have to learn to be me." Jules explained with a smile.
"I feel smart here cause they helped with my learning disorder and helped me realize that I don't need a gang to belong."
"I feel hopeful because…because this is a place for new beginnings."
"Content because my dad isn't here to boss me around."
"Scared because…um…because…"
Peter entering the lodge and making the announcement that a huge storm was heading this way and everyone was needed for chores saved her from having to speak. Kaitlyn breathed a sigh of relief at not having to answer.
"Scared because?" Daisy asked coming up behind her.
Kaitlyn said nothing and tried to walk away.
"Maybe because you're getting attached to people here?" she asked astutely.
"Back off Daisy. I'm not getting attached because something bad will happen then it always does." She said with anger.
As went to help with chores Daisy's words rang in her head. She was afraid of being attached cause she knew that she couldn't live in this world and then it was soon going to be time to end it all. The nightmares hadn't abated. She didn't want to care about these people or have them care about her cause it would just hurt everyone in the end.
The storm did come as Peter had said. The thunder raged and the lightening illuminated the sky as the wind blew harshly. Most of the students were in the lodge talking by the fire. Daisy who was still confused about the decision she had to make wandered back to the dorm. She saw the bathroom light was on she entered the room. It was there she found Kaitlyn sitting on the cold tile floor. Her eyes were open but unwavering. She never looked at Daisy; she looked as if she was in some sort of trance.
"Kaitlyn? Hello Kait?" Daisy said loudly but got no reaction. No sign that Kait had even heard her. This scared Daisy and she ran to the lodge to get help.
"Daisy what's wrong?" Shelby asked seeing her friend's distressed expression. Scott looked up at Daisy also.
"It's Kaitlyn. Something's wrong."
And with that all three sprinted towards the dorm.
